My only concern with DBFZ is reports that the movelist will be limited entirely to stuff like quarter circle motions (like a hadoken or tatsumaki) and lacks stuff like the Z motion (Shoryuken and other DP moves) and 360 degree motion (most command grabs).
It makes me worry that the game will lack playstyle variety and will become stale quickly. Then again smash bros for wii u manages to circumvent both of those problems to a degree (or did before Cloud and Bayonetta were released as DLC) and every character is controlled the exact same way.
